How many gallons of water does a tree need per week?

One commonly used formula suggests 10 gallons of water per week for every 1 inch of tree caliper. For example: A single 2 inch caliper (trunk diameter) tree would require approximately 20 gallons of water per week.

More often than not, mature trees can improvise without supplemental water from us. Fully grown trees can likewise end up being stressed by too constant watering. It is suggested to wait a minimum of a number of weeks in between watering events and also constantly inspect soil wetness. It is very important to concentrate sprinkling initiatives on the area below the furthest reach of the branches, known as the "drip line". For recently planted trees, it's also a good suggestion to soak the initial root sphere area.

Throughout the summertime, and also also in the loss as temperature levels decrease, our trees require as well as make use of water. Evergreens (spruce, yearn, etc.) can be especially stressed if they go into winter with low soil moisture. They will be much more susceptible to needle desiccation and also "winter months burn" which numerous conifers struggled with last winter season. It is proper to water your evergreens up till the ground freezes.

Do maple trees need a lot of water?

image

Maple trees require around 11 gallons of water a week to stay healthy. Make sure that the water is reaching at least 10 website inches below the surface, properly hydrating the maple tree's root system. Also be careful not to water too much or too often.
